About the Role
As a Customer Experience Manager at Sainsbury's, you will take responsibility for the overall customer experience across the store, from the checkout to back of house, ensuring we deliver on our customer commitments. You will manage the front-end checkout operation, ensuring all customers are served in line with our expectations, and oversee operations in our petrol station where applicable. People management is a key part of the role, including managing performance and capability, conducting disciplinaries, and ensuring accurate scheduling and pay. At times, you may assume overall responsibility for running the store, providing direction and support to colleagues to deliver exceptional service for customers. Our management teams are hands-on leaders who drive the business forward with passion and bold leadership, empowering teams to raise the bar every day. You will play a vital role in ensuring product availability, safety standards, and seamless daily operations, making shopping a next-level experience for every customer.

Benefits
- 10% discount on shopping at Sainsbury’s, Argos, Tu and Habitat after four weeks, increasing to 15% discount at Sainsbury’s every Friday and Saturday
- Annual bonus scheme based on performance
- Free food and hot drinks for colleagues in all stores
- Generous holiday entitlement, maternity and paternity leave
- Pension scheme with 4-7.5% matched contributions
- Sainsbury’s share scheme to build investment at discounted rates
- Wellbeing support including emotional support, counselling, legal and financial advice
- Colleague networks to support personal and professional growth
- Cycle to Work scheme offering tax and NI savings on bikes and equipment
- Special offers on gym memberships, restaurants, holidays, retail vouchers and more

Requirements

Experience
- Previous line management responsibilities in a fast-paced, operational environment
- Proven track record of delivering exceptional customer experiences and coaching others to raise standards
- Leadership experience in a high-volume, dynamic customer-facing setting such as retail, food service, or hospitality
- Demonstrated success in delivering against KPIs including sales, stock availability, customer satisfaction, and colleague engagement
- Experience managing complex people matters including performance, absence, and formal employee relations with confidence and fairness

About you
You are truly obsessed with customers and service, able to inspire and coach a team to deliver outstanding results. You lead operations confidently and can manage the store in the absence of senior management. You are a hands-on leader who drives high performance and creates a thriving culture for colleagues.
